Veterans' Disability Benefits

Mesothelioma lawyers can be accredited by the VA and can aid veterans in pursuing compensation claims for service-connected disabilities. The VA provides a variety of benefits for veterans diagnosed with mesothelioma or other asbestos-related diseases. These programs can assist in paying for treatment.

From the 1930s to the 1980s, asbestos was used by all military branches before its dangers were fully appreciated. It was often placed in equipment, ships and bases to provide fireproofing, heat resistance and durability. This exposure put many vets at risk of developing mesothelioma claims and other asbestos-related diseases later in life.

Veterans comprise the largest percentage of mesothelioma sufferers in the United States, accounting for around a third of all diagnoses. The VA offers a range of compensation programs to aid women and men in getting life-saving treatment.

Disability compensation is a recurring payment that is tax-free. It can aid mesothelioma sufferers as well as their families with living expenses. The VA also offers health care coverage to cover routine checkups, specialist appointments and other treatments. A majority of the nation's top mesothelioma specialists work in VA hospitals. The VA can also refer mesothelioma patients to civilian doctors, who are paid by the VA.

Veterans could also be eligible for burial and funeral costs through the VA Dependency and Indemnity Compensation program (DIC). This compensation may help with expenses relating to the loss of a spouse who served in the military.

The VA can help mesothelioma patients who need to travel for treatment. They can provide accommodation and flights. The VA also offers a program known as the Veterans Choice, which allows veterans who are eligible to seek medical treatment outside of the VA system if it is more efficient.

To be eligible for the VA's disability compensation, a mesothelioma victim must have evidence of asbestos exposure and a mesothelioma diagnosis. Trust Funds

Mesothelioma patients are eligible for compensation through several different types of funds. They could be eligible for a claim through an asbestos trust fund or a lawsuit, or a settlement. Trust funds do require victims to meet a set of standards, lawsuits and settlements usually allow for more flexibility in the amount of the amount of damages they will be awarded. Asbestos lawyers can help you determine the best method for getting compensation.

Asbestos trust funds are pools that companies created to compensate asbestos victims. Asbestos victims need to provide evidence of their mesothelioma litigation-related exposure to qualify for the trust fund payout. This includes medical records, work history and other evidence. Lawyers can assist clients with collecting this information and making it ready for filing.

Asbestos lawsuits and trust fund claims are separate from one another, however both methods can be combined to maximize the amount of money a victim can recover. Victims often receive multiple awards when they bring lawsuits against more than one defendant. Mesothelioma lawsuits can also award victims a higher amount of economic damages. These are compensatory payments which permit victims to pay the actual costs of a mesothelioma diagnoses. Trust fund awards are only for noneconomic damages such as discomfort and pain.
